Accompanied Viewings
Most estate agents in chapel-en-le-frith will offer to undertake accompanied viewings on your behalf. They will show off your property to viewers, drawing attention to all of the best features. Most viewers are more likely to tell an estate agent, than the owner, what they don’t like about a property. This means that if you use a chapel-en-le-frith estate agent, you are likely to get honest feedback on what aspects of your property need dressing up to achieve a quick sale, at the best price.

Molehills And Ants Nests
If your garden suffers from Mole Hills or ants nests, then take appropriate action to eliminate these pests (humanely, of course). These garden pests could be off-putting to chapel-en-le-frith property buyers.
Cats And Dogs in your garden.
If you're selling property in chapel-en-le-frith then you may want to check your garden for mess left behind by either your pets or neighbour's pets. If your garden looks like it's being used as a toilet, then this can make a very bad impression. Clean up after your own pets, and consider installing anti dog / cat measures to scare away / deter neighbour's pets. Please ensure these devices are humane.
